Pikeville Woman Dies In Crash

KENTUCKY....
KSP say 79 year old Velma Childers of Pikeville died Wednesday afternoon as the result of a three vehicle accident which occurred around 4:30 P.M. on U.S. 23 near the old Mullins School.

Mrs. Velma J. Childers, the mother of Masten Childers II, a Lexington lawyer and former Secretary of State Cabinet for Human Resources, and Barbara Suann Childers, a Lexington artist, was born January 24, 1930, at Millard in Pike County, the 14th of 15 children of Flem and Vada Justice.

She graduated from Hellier High School and married Masten Childers Sr. Childers was a prominent Pikeville civic leader and long-time mainstay of the Kentucky Republican Party. She worked on local campaigns for former Gov. Louie B. Nunn in 1963 and 1967, former President Richard Nixon, Sen. Mitch McConnell, Rep. Hal Rogers and gubernatorial candidate Larry Forgy in 1991.

Funeral servicees will be held Saturday at 1:00p at the First Baptist Church in Pikeville.
